The Battle Unfolds:

The tension between Ashley Clair and Elon Musk reached a boiling point after Clair accused the Tesla CEO of using his Twitter ownership as a weapon to undermine her. According to Clair, Musk’s actions have not only affected her, but have also harmed their alleged six-month-old son financially. These fresh allegations have once again thrown Musk’s private affairs into the media spotlight.

Musk, who had previously remained silent on the matter, finally addressed the paternity question publicly on Twitter on March 31. In his post, he stated, “I don’t know if the child is mine or not, but I am not against finding out. No court order is needed. Despite not knowing for sure, I have given Ashley $2.5M and am sending her $500k/year.”

This statement came after Ashley Clair publicly sold her Tesla Model S, a move that she claimed was necessary due to a 60% reduction in the child support she was receiving from Musk. The sale of her car, captured in a video and amplified by far-right activist Laura Loomer, painted a picture of financial struggle.

This dispute, which started in February when Clair announced the birth of their child, has now evolved into a legal battle. Clair filed for sole custody of their child, named in court documents as R.S.C., while Musk’s role as a father has come under intense scrutiny. Ashley’s team claims that Musk, who has reportedly only met their child three times, has not been actively involved in the child’s upbringing and has reduced financial support after Clair initiated legal proceedings.
